View all Jetboil Backpacking StovesBest Use | Backpacking |
---|---|
Fuel Type | Canister |
Fuel | Isobutane-propane |
Integrated System | Yes |
Number of Burners | 1 Burner |
Average Boil Time (1L) | 4 minutes |
Dimensions | 4.3 x 6.5 inches |
Liquid Capacity (L) | 0.8 liters |
Liquid Capacity (fl. oz.) | 27 fluid ounces |
Weight | 11.4 ounces |

[This review was collected as part of a promotion.] Disclaimer: Jetboil gave me this product free to test. With that being said I will be reviewing this product as unbiasedly as possible. I am an avid backpacker and have been for quite some time. In the past I have used previous models and versions of Jetboils products. Shown in the picture is both the older model of the Zip and the new version. Weight: (g) Old- 357 New- 362 Length: (") Old- 6 1/16 New- 6 7/16 Time to Boil 1L (average in seconds of 3 trials) Old- 161 New- 135 In conclusion while the newer model is slightly heavier and larger it does boil faster than previous models due to design. Additionally the fuel adjustment knob is significantly larger, featuring a cool topographical texture, making adjustments easier. Overall a significant improvement on previous models. Would love to see an ultralight option from Jetboil in the future.
[This review was collected as part of a promotion.] The Zip 0.8L is my new go to stove for most adventures! It is easy to use even without the directions since the labeling on the jetboil illustrates the proper usage. This is the first of the jetboil systems I have owned and I am very pleased with its functionality. I have been able to use it quite a bit this winter and it boiled water quickly even in negative Fahrenheit conditions and higher elevations (tested around 10000 ft). Changing the amount of heat is smooth with the dial and it is seamless to ignite. My favorite part is the lid that makes it effortless to pour hot water out and the additional holes if you need to control the water you drain out. The system is also very easy to clean and pack. I plan to use it not only for ski/snowshoe days but also on my next camping trip to Norway since it's so small and easy to pack. Jetboil gave me this free product to try.
